How is Catastrophic Injury Defined?
Catastrophic injuries are not only some of the most serious injuries a person can suffer from, but they also happen suddenly and without warning. These injuries can also have an incredibly long recovery time, and in some cases, the accident victim may never fully recover.
Some of the most common types of catastrophic injuries are:
- Multiple broken bones that require extensive surgery and long recovery times
- Severe burns covering a large area of the body
- Limb loss/crush injuries
- Spinal cord injuries
- Traumatic brain injuries
Not only do catastrophic injuries often leave the victim with a sense of hopelessness and a great deal of physical pain, but they could also be costly. Medical bills and a lack of income are just two of the expenses that can make a catastrophic injury even more devastating to the victim.

The Mental and Emotional Effects of a Catastrophic Injury
In addition to the physical effects of these injuries, victims may also experience significant emotional and psychological challenges. Long periods of rehabilitation, loss of independence, and the inability to return to work can place a heavy strain on individuals and their families. A catastrophic injury lawyer in Long Island may work closely with medical professionals, financial experts, and life-care planners to better understand the full impact of the injury and help ensure a claim reflects those long-term needs.
Because catastrophic injuries often require ongoing medical care, compensation claims may include a wide range of damages. These can involve current and future medical expenses, rehabilitation costs, assistive medical equipment, home modifications, and lost earning capacity. In many cases, individuals also seek compensation for pain and suffering, emotional distress, and the loss of enjoyment of life following a serious accident.
How Can a Person File a Catastrophic Injury Lawsuit?
Like other personal injury lawsuits, catastrophic injury cases will focus on negligence. Negligence occurs when one person fails to act in a reasonable manner, and that behavior causes an accident resulting in an injury to someone else.
In order to win compensation for a claim, the injured party needs to be able to prove that negligence existed. A catastrophic injury attorney in Long Island will gather all the necessary information about the accident, determine if and how the injury could have been avoided, and if the negligent individual knew, or should have known, that their actions could cause injury. For instance, if a driver runs a red light and T-bones a passenger in another car, they could be liable to pay for the victim’s recovery.
